About
"Multishop Tycoon Deluxe," released in 2017, is an indie simulation and strategy game that immerses players in the world of business management. In this simplified business model, you take on the challenge of establishing and expanding a network of food-selling shops in your city. The game is notable for its engaging economic management mechanics that appeal to both casual gamers and strategy enthusiasts.
